So i finally found a use for zone 2 so i hooked up some extra speakers i had and set Zone2 to ACT and the output to variable and i selected the input but i get nothing out of zone2. any ideas?
edit: my front speakers are not bi-amp'd and i dont have any surround backs (its only 5.1) edit2: i think i may have found it "Only components connected to analog inputs can be played in Zone 2" edit3: ok so yeah it was that only analog inputs work on zone2. Anyone have any idea why this is? seems pretty lame Last edited by BLindsay; 02-20-2012 at 11:08 PM. |
